Output 7b9654ab4825444469f896356b6f7df92e14a0319b79bfd1db45e8a5d7fef5c4:3

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 835c6705781fd86fc89898616632d8ab52e4cdc3 OP_EQUAL
address
3Dfb8uYWZtSxZcW2BEnLiTFyNAsS2hRqgY
transaction
7b9654ab4825444469f896356b6f7df92e14a0319b79bfd1db45e8a5d7fef5c4
confirmations
291302
spent
true